Orange Line CTA trains were running with delays Monday afternoon after a woman was struck and critically injured at Halsted.

A 25-year-old woman was hit by a train about 3:30 p.m. at the Halsted station in the 2500 block of South Archer Avenue, according to Chicago Fire Department officials. She was taken to Stroger Hospital in critical condition.

The Chicago Transit Authorities said trains were standing at Halsted Street due to a medical emergency.

Service resumed with residual delays and congestion by 4:30 p.m., the CTA said.

Fire officials initially said the woman was 22 years old.
